This thing is so great I'm adding to my original post a few years ago. My fire pit is now 8 years old and still going strong. It sits outside all year round but I try to keep it covered and that has really helped. Last year some rust had started to show through on the bottom, so I painted it with heat resistant matte black paint, and it looked like new! The spark cover is a little dented now but still does it's job. It has really been well worth what I paid!Ownedd this four years and still using it all the time! I actually just recommended this to a friend looking for a nice sized firepit for his patio, and I realized I had owned mine for four years! I guess that qualifies me to make a solid review. First, it was easy to assemble (or I'd probably still be talking about it, only in a negative review). It comes with a spark cover and a grill insert too. Things I like: I can move it around on my patio. It sits high enough it doesn't stain my patio flagstone. It has a ring around it for moving, or for putting your feet on. It has nice cut-outs (sun, moon, and stars - not too kitschy). Did I mention I've been using it constantly for four years? And, just ensuring it stays covered when not in use, it has little rust (actually, the rust it does have makes it look even more rustic without interfering with the usage). The key, dear readers who have given bad reviews because theirs rusted, is that it is METAL...and exposed to high heat. So if you leave it out in the elements without a cover, it is going to rust. This isn't a Ferrari. However, don't just get a cover which shields the top; get one which covers the firepit to the ground so that rain (and snow) just don't get to it.In any case, I've been happy with mine.

Poor quality
I previously owned and used one of these for 5 years before the metal bowl thinned and one of the legs snapped off. Because of this good performance I bought an identical replacement. However, manufacturing was shoddy and cheap. Each leg attachment relies on two tack welds that shear off when tightened to the bowl. Each should be fully welded at this location to provide strength. Because a metal fabrication workshop quoted $100 to reinforce all 3 legs with proper welds, I returned the unit.
